Patent

 

1. General purpose Vertical Parallel Processor (VPP). JP-2007-19552. This patent application describes designs and programming details of a bio-processor with planar architecture. Experimental details are published in J. Phys. Chem. B (2006). 

 

2. Cellular automation based processing template and Bramha software for vertical parallel processor (under preparation).

 

3. 3 dimentional (spherical tubular etc. 20 nm - 20 micrometer in diameter) vertical parallel processor (under preparation).

 

 

Patent 2 and patent 3 are the supporting patents for the patent 1.

Product

 

1. 3D Graphics Modelling tool that can identify accurate conformer of a molecule from any 2 D STM image. This is an extremely useful tool to identify exact condition of molecule, thus accurate arrangement of atoms inside a molecule. Since a molecule can have several conformers, this tool provides a simple and easy way to get into the absolute random behavior of molecules.

 

2. A neural network software that can identify exact electronic state of a cluster of molecules and provide matrix output. Therefore, this is extremely useful for generating matrix equivalent of a bio-processor monolayer.

 

3. An atomic scale device that can process more than 2 bits.

 

4. A single molecule circuit that gives output of a A/D digital converter.

 

5. A grammer tool for identifying ripples around a molecular system as observed in an STM image.

 

6. A Labview package that can send neuronlike signal using 10 voltage source and a controller circuit.
